About Block 779 Woodlands Crescent
Block 779 at Woodlands Crescent is a residential HDB block in Woodlands, Singapore, built in 1997 with approximately 70 years remaining on its 99-year lease. The block contains 4 room, 5 room flats, with resale prices ranging from $310,000 to $595,000 based on 21 recorded transactions since January 2017. The most recent transaction was a 4 room flat on storeys 13 TO 15 sold for $510,000 in 2026-04. The current median price per square metre is $4,132. Over the past five years, resale prices at this block have increased by approximately 27.5%. Under Bala's Table (the Singapore Land Authority's official leasehold valuation model), the block's leasehold relativity ratio is 0.9118, with an annual lease decay rate of approximately 0.34%. All transaction data is sourced from Singapore's data.gov.sg open data platform and is updated monthly.
